What to Eat
Friedrichshafen is home to a variety of restaurants that serve both traditional German cuisine and international dishes. Here are a few of the most popular dishes to try:
- Maultaschen: These large, rectangular dumplings are filled with a mixture of meat, vegetables, and spices. They are typically served with a broth or sauce.
- Spätzle: These small, egg-based noodles are similar to macaroni. They are typically served with a cheese sauce or gravy.
- Schnitzel: This breaded and fried cutlet is made from veal, pork, or chicken. It is typically served with potatoes and a salad.
Where to Go
Friedrichshafen is a beautiful city with plenty to see and do. Here are a few of the most popular attractions:
- The Zeppelin Museum: This museum tells the story of the Zeppelin airships, which were built in Friedrichshafen. The museum has a variety of exhibits, including a full-scale replica of the Hindenburg.
- The Dornier Museum: This museum tells the story of the Dornier aircraft company, which was founded in Friedrichshafen. The museum has a variety of exhibits, including a collection of vintage aircraft.
